MADISON, Wis. -- Defendants in a Wisconsin benzene action have removed the complaint to federal court, arguing that the plaintiffs have included a defendant for the purposes of defeating diversity jurisdiction. Beaver, et al. v. ExxonMobil Corp., et al., No. 10-CV-375 (W.D. Wis.).

In a July 8 notice of removal filed in the U.S. District Court for the Western District of Wisconsin, the defendants cite a nearly identical complaint in which the defendant in question was dismissed for lack of evidence.
